I recently shipped my '99 Accord Sedan and when I did I turned the lock on the trunk latch. Now having received the car and unlocked the latch, the trunk does not open. I can open the gas cover by pushing the latch down like always, but pulling the trunk latch up does nothing and it can only be opened with the key in the key-hole on the trunk. Thoughts?

It sounds more like a problem with the cable at either the opener inside the cabin or at the trunk lid latch.

Although it can be a problem with the trunk lid latch, it sound less like that would be the problem. The latch can normally be open either with the key in the trunk lid (the key cylinder has a rod that attaches to the latch), the opener cable, or the remote (the trunk lid latch for EX trim levels have an actuator). -- Essentially, there are 3 methods to try to release the trunk lid latch on an EX.

  1. Check the cable is properly connected to the opener, see images.
  2. Check the connection and operation of the cable at the trunk lid latch.
